Celebrate 110 years since the first publication of Beatrix Potter's classic tale with this special gift edition of The Tale of Peter Rabbit.This special anniversary edition has a beautifully designed blue foil jacket and matching gilt edging, making it a wonderful collector's gift for Beatrix Potter fans young and old.

The Tale of Peter Rabbitendures as Beatrix Potter's most popular and best-loved tale and has captivated the imaginations of children around the word. It tells the story of a very mischievous rabbit and the trouble he encounters in Mr. McGregor's vegetable garden.

About the author

Beatrix has created some of the best-loved characters in children's literature

Beatrix Potter was born in London in 1866. During her rather lonely childhood and later, as a young woman, she studied art and natural history. She acquired her love and knowledge of the countryside during family holidays, at first in Scotland and then in the Lake District. She started her career as children's author and illustrator in 1901 when she was thirty-five. In the years before the First World War, demand for her work was so great that she was publishing an average of two new stories a year. As she became financially independent, she was able to buy some land in the Lake District and in 1913, on her marriage to solicitor William Heelis, she moved to live there permanently. For the last thirty years of her life, writing and illustrating gave place to a second career as a sheep farmer and countryside conservationist.

Her little books never lost their popularity however and today they sell in their millions, translated into numerous languages, and the pleasures of those timeless tales continue to be enjoyed by children all over the world.
